Can Mitochondrial Pathway Inhibition Be Therapeutic?

Yes, targeting the mitochondrial pathway can have therapeutic potential. Inhibitors of the mitochondrial pathway, such as Bcl-2 family proteins, can promote cell survival by preventing apoptosis. This approach can be beneficial in conditions where excessive apoptosis contributes to disease pathogenesis, such as in neurodegenerative diseases.
